2005 Lincoln Navigator Lug Nut Torque?
For an 05' Navigator, lots of conflicting info out there, is it 100ft/lbs or 150ft/lbs for the torque on the lug nut bolts? Last night had my tires balanced and rotated and shop had 150 in their books. Questioned it, looking for definitive answer with a source.
Source: Yahoo! Answers, 3 answers

It's not unreasonable, but depends on the grade of the bolts and nuts.. a 14 mm grade 12.9 is 158 lbs.. Thread Size Low Grade Grade 8.8 Grade 10.9 Grade 12.9 14 mm 60 lb-ft 101 lb-ft 131 lb-ft 158 lb-ft 16 mm 60-94 lb-ft 146 lb-ft 202 lb-ft 247 lb-ft 18 mm 60-130 lb-ft 201 lb-ft 283 lb-ft 340...
